Summary
Uterine leiomyomas with an estimated incidence of 50%-80% are the most common tumors of
female reproductive system. Statins as a HMG-CoA reductase inhibitors inhibit the mevalonate
pathway of cholesterol synthesis, thus have been known as a group of drugs used for treatment
of hypercholesterolemia. Statins inhibit proliferation of several cell types including
vascular smooth muscle, hepatocytes and other cell types. Leiomyomas are benign uterine
tumors characterized by smooth muscle proliferation and excessive deposition of extracellular
matrix. In the present study we aim to evaluate the effect of simvastatin on uterine
leiomyoma development and growth.
